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 18030926 44711505 287829 36729
25898142683 029
25898142683 029
192469606 7542953765 639777
All about undefined
Interested in learning more?
25898142683 029
192469606 7542953765 639777
See more
075 9583
68165 972 3182938
See more
258218145 520913721
2564238 12642358865 983013 48271953
See more